Intel WiDi was based on the Miracast* standard for wireless display capabilities. This standard is natively supported in Windows® 10 and Windows 8.1* and may be used to accomplish wireless display without additional software. Customers using Windows 7* can continue using an operational Intel WiDi configuration or upgrade to a newer release of Windows.

Can I install Miracast on Windows 10?

Windows 10 supports Miracast from a software perspective. Meaning, it has all the abilities for Miracast built-in, and it does not require further software. However, the specific hardware inside your computer must also support the Miracast standard.

Why is Miracast not working Windows 10?

Make sure the display supports Miracast and verify it's turned on. If your wireless display doesn't, you'll need a Miracast adapter [sometimes called a dongle] that plugs into an HDMI port. Make sure your device drivers are up to date and the latest firmware is installed for your wireless display, adapter, or dock.
